    Not very bad, not very good. Most vacationers have a limited number of meals they can enjoy while on vacation. Don't waste one of your meals here. I probably should have known better. We were one of four parties on a Saturday...but my thought was that it was about two o'clock, probably not prime time dining hours even during tourist season. The crab dip appetizer was disappointing. The menu did not provide a description...I was expecting something creamy with chunks of crab meat in there. What I got was a block of melted cheese with the grease separating on top, and strands of crab meat. The whole thing congealed after just a few minutes on the table. I follow this with a cup of clam chowder, which was mostly milk thickened with a little too much flour. There were few chunks of potato and even fewer clams. I didn't find any bacon at all. Nor did I detect much flavor. They could have redeemed themselves with the crab roll. I was hoping for something like chunks of crab meat with mayo and maybe some onion or celery. Instead, I got more of the stringy crab meat with very little sauce. I expected a lot more for $26. I've included pictures to show the photos on the menu versus what they served us. Two crab rolls, one crab dip, and one cup of clam chowder with water to drink cost us $86. Adding a tip, and the total came to $106. I think it was the single most disappointing meal I've ever had for over a hundred bucks.

    The food here is a mixed bag. The Moby Duck fritters (geoduck fritters) were really tasty. The steamer clams were just okay. The clams had an odd slightly bitter taste and didn't look very fresh. I ordered the raw oysters, and this was a mistake. The oysters didn't look or taste very fresh, and whoever opened the oysters clearly didn't know how to shuck oysters. As a result, they didn't run the knife under the oyster to separate it from the adductor muscle, so the oysters were still attached to the shell and the oysters were also full of broken shell pieces making it a difficult and unpleasant experience trying to eat them. You would think that a seafood restaurant would have fresh oysters and know how to shuck them. Outside of the food, the restaurant was very plain and austere and the service was to-the-point and efficient. One weird thing is that it took a while for the food to come out despite being the first customer there, and when it did come out, it all came out at the same time instead of it being paced with the oysters coming out first. I think the menu on their website is out of date, so I included a photo of their menu current as of 3/9/25.
